**Position Summary**
The Program Supervisor Homelessness Prevention & Social Planning is responsible for managing and coordinating the planning, development, implementation and monitoring of new and on-going homeless prevention initiatives and services for the community. This role works collaboratively with homeless prevention, housing and social service stakeholders and will ensure the effective implementation of plans, programs and related support services for vulnerable individuals and families experiencing homelessness or at risk of becoming homeless. This role is responsible for the development of provincial and federal funding submissions and reporting requirements and for leading program compliance to ensure effective integrated delivery of programs to enhance the homelessness service system in Lambton County. The Program Supervisor also participates in the planning, development, and implementation of social planning initiatives in poverty reduction and other areas within the Social Services Division.
**Job Duties and Responsibilities**
**Program and Service Delivery Responsibilities**:
- Manage and coordinate the planning, development, and implementation, progress reporting and periodic renewal of the County of Lambton’s ten year Homelessness Plan in collaboration with the department and consultation with external stakeholders including the Provincial Homelessness Prevention Program and the Federal Reaching Home Program.
- Assist in the preparation and monitoring of service agreements with community agencies for funding as approved by Council and the Ministry of Municipal Affairs and Housing and the Federal Government.
- Write reports and analysis documents including reports to be presented to County Council.
- Provide social planning, policy development and community capacity building assistance across a broad social services spectrum.
- Liaise with various government ministries and social agencies in developing policies to ensure optimum integration and coordination of local social services.
- Collectively work with external partners and departmental staff to develop social planning processes and frameworks, such as department service plans, homelessness plans, Caseload Trends Report.
- Prepare related reports and/or provides input into department decisions regarding program or policy.
- Supervise Social Planners in conducting analysis and research of emerging issues for divisional program areas, predicting trends.
- Manage the Co-ordinated Access System in keeping with Provincial guidelines.
**Human Resources Management**
- Responsible for recruitment and selection of departmental staff, including training, supervision, evaluation, and discipline.
- Prepare and deliver probationary and annual performance appraisals.
- Compile an individual development program which includes an orientation period, identification of educational and training needs and auditing of work.
- Follow performance management and attendance policy, establishing corrective action where necessary.
- Ensure adherence to legislation such as Employment Standards Act Ontario Health and Safety Act, Human Rights Code, union collective agreements and County policies.
- Provide supervision to another team in their supervisor’s absence.
**Financial Management**:
- Support Manager in the preparation of the Departments Municipal, Provincial and Federal budgets.
- Develop and negotiate service contracts with both provincial and federal Ministries.
- Develop contracts and annual budget for third party community partners.
- Approve payments and monitor expenditures for community grants/payments to ensure alignment with approved budget and request reconciliation of amounts quarterly.
- Review and reconcile annual Homelessness contracts with service providers to ensure compliance with various Ministry guidelines.
- Prepare quarterly and annual Ministry statistical and financial reports.
- Analyze program expenditures and recommend options to maximize available funding.
- Approve staff expense claims and overtime compensation.
**Communication**:
- Assist in identifying and communicating social issues to staff, community groups, the media, community politicians, provincial and federal associations, public associations, and the public.
- Work with an evaluation team to ensure appropriate program evaluation systems are in place and provide updates to Council and the community.
- Preparation of reports utilizing research findings.
- Liaise with various government ministries including both provincial and federal, social service agencies, health care providers, elected officials, community agencies, and client groups to verify and/or provide information.
